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Hachiware | ヒメハイタカ |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(動物) | Animalia (動物)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(脊索動物) | Chordata (脊索動物) |
| Class | Chondrichthyes (軟骨魚綱) | Aves (鳥類) |
| Order | Lamniformes (ネズミザメ目) | Accipitriformes (タカ目) |
| Family | Alopiidae | Accipitridae (Hawks & Eagles) |
| Genus | Alopias | Accipiter |
| Species | Alopias superciliosus | Accipiter superciliosus |

Hachiware
The Big eye thresher shark (Alopias superciliosus) is a species in the genus Alopias. It is currently classified as Vulnerable on the IUCN Red List. Typically found in marine environments from coastal waters to deep ocean.
